Periodic data-quality assessment using defined quality metrics; Describe a structure for data storage that can also facilitate checking for errors and help to document data quality; Describe approved data entry tools and procedures, when applicable; Establish data-quality criteria and data-screening processes for all of the data you will collect

A quality assurance program can have several purposes, each of which may be emphasized to varying degrees. In working toward its goals, a quality assurance program can try to prevent problems from occurring, detect and correct those problems that do occur, and encourage higher standards of care.
